Abstract

At the end of May 2017 the Globus Alliance announced that the open-source Globus Toolkit (GT) would be no longer supported by the Globus team at the University of Chicago. This announcement had an obvious impact on WLCG, given the central role of the Globus Security Infrastructure (GSI) and GridFTP in the WLCG data management framework, so discussions started in the appropriate forums on the search for alternatives. At the same time, support for token-based authentication and authorization has emerged as a key requirement for storage elements powering WLCG data centers. In this contribution, we describe the work done to enable token-based authentication and authorization in the StoRM WebDAV service, describing and highlighting the differences between support for external OpenID connect providers, groupbased and capability-based authorization schemes, and locally-issued authorization tokens. We discuss how StoRM WebDAV token-based authorization is being exploited in several contexts, from WLCG DOMA activities to other scientific experiments hosted at the INFN Tier-1 data center. In this contribution, we also describe the methodology used to compare Globus GridFTP and StoRM WebDAV and we present initial results confirming how HTTP represent a viable alternative to GridFTP for data transfers also performance-wise.

Highlights

  • At the end of May 2017, the Globus Alliance announced that the Open source Globus toolkit would be no longer supported by the Globus team at the University of Chicago [1]

  • This announcement had an obvious impact on WLCG, given the central role of the Globus Security Infrastructure (GSI) and GridFTP in the WLCG data management framework, so discussions started in the appropriate forums on the search for alternatives

  • We discuss how StoRM WebDAV token-based authorization is being exploited in several contexts, from WLCG DOMA activities to other scientific experiments hosted at the INFN Tier-1 data center

Read more

Summary

Introduction

At the end of May 2017, the Globus Alliance announced that the Open source Globus toolkit would be no longer supported by the Globus team at the University of Chicago [1] This announcement had obvious impact on WLCG [2], since the Globus Security Infrastructure (GSI) and GridFTP lie at the core of the WLCG data management infrastructure, and discussions started in the appropriate forums on the search for alternatives. The DOMA Third-party copy (TPC) Working Group [3] was established to investigate alternatives to the GridFTP protocol for bulk transfers across WLCG sites. This led to a requirement for all storage element implementations to support WebDAV-based or XrootDbased third-party transfers. StoRM WebDAV, besides HTTP data transfer functionality, provides a WebDAV-based data management interface

WebDAV-based third-party transfers
Token-based authorization
TLS performance issues
Full Text
Paper version not known

Talk to us

Join us for a 30 min session where you can share your feedback and ask us any queries you have

Schedule a call

Disclaimer: All third-party content on this website/platform is and will remain the property of their respective owners and is provided on "as is" basis without any warranties, express or implied. Use of third-party content does not indicate any affiliation, sponsorship with or endorsement by them. Any references to third-party content is to identify the corresponding services and shall be considered fair use under The CopyrightLaw.